ERIC ROSS, American composer, is featured artist at John F. Kennedy
Performing Arts Center, Washington, DC, June 8, 2002, in a multimedia
concert of his music with video and computer art by his wife, Mary Ross.
ERIC ROSS premiered his Concerto at Lincoln Center. He's performed
concerts of his works at Newport Jazz Festival, Montreux, Switz, & Berlin
Jazz Festivals, Brussels Palais des Beaux Arts, Copenhagen New Music
Festival, and Gilmore International Keyboard Festival among many others
worldwide. For over twenty years he's led his ensemble that's featured jazz
giants, John Abercrombie, Larry Coryell, Andrew Cyrille, Oliver Lake, Leroy
Jenkins, New Music Virtuosos, Youseff Yancy, Lydia Kavina, Robert Dick and
others. He performs on piano, guitar, synthesizers, and is a master of the
Theremin, one of the earliest electronic instruments. This year he's
released two new CDs, "Live at Berlin JazzFest" and "Mars2Earth". The New
York Times calls his music "a unique blend of classical, jazz, serial and
avant-garde."
MARY ROSS - has worked with photography, video and computer art since
1976. She's received grants from the NEA, NYSCA, and others. She's exhibited
at major galleries and museums in New York, Paris, London and Tokyo. Her
work has been published in "Modern Photography", "Videography","British
Annual Journal of Photography, and is in the permanent collection of the
Bibliotheque National, Paris; Kunsthaus, Zurich; Royal Library, Copenhagen,
and the Lincoln Center Library for Dance. She is currently writing her
second book on "Pioneering Digital Photography".

Eric Ross hat mit seiner Multimedia-Performance aus der Kombination
akustischer und visueller Mittel eine ebenso außergewöhnliche wie zeitgemäße
künstlerische Ausdrucksform entwickelt, bei der Bilder und Musik völlig
gleichberechtigt nebeneinander stehen. Der innovationsfreudige Künstler
präsentiert mit der Berliner Workshopband, welche vor einigen Jahren mit
dem
Gastleiter Keith Tippett ihre Arbeit begann, eine Performance bei der
elektronische und akustische Musik auf der einen - und Synthese aus
bearbeiteten Videobändern, Standbildern und computergestützter Kunst auf
der
anderen Seite - zu einer Einheit zusammenfließen.
Der Multiinstrumentalist und Komponist Eric Ross benutzt Synthesizer,
Klavier und Gitarre. Außerdem ist er einer der zeitgenössischen Komponisten,
die das Theremin, eines der ältesten und ausdrucksstärksten elektronischen
Instrumente einsetzt.
